@@ -0,0 +1,48 @@
package metrics
import (
"time"
"github.com/prometheus/client_golang/prometheus"
)
// Timer assumes the metrics is partitioned by one label
type Timer struct {
startTime map[string]time.Time
metrics *prometheus.HistogramVec
measureUnit time.Duration
labelKey string
}
func NewTimer(metrics *prometheus.HistogramVec, unit time.Duration, labelKey string) *Timer {
return &Timer{
startTime: make(map[string]time.Time),
measureUnit: unit,
metrics: metrics,
labelKey: labelKey,
}
}
func (i *Timer) Start(labelVal string) {
i.startTime[labelVal] = time.Now()
}
func (i *Timer) End(labelVal string) time.Duration {
if start, ok := i.startTime[labelVal]; ok {
return Latency(start, time.Now())
}
return 0
}
func (i *Timer) Observe(measurement time.Duration, labelVal string) {
metricsLabels := prometheus.Labels{i.labelKey: labelVal}
i.metrics.With(metricsLabels).Observe(float64(measurement / i.measureUnit))
}
func (i *Timer) EndAndObserve(labelVal string) {
i.Observe(i.End(labelVal), labelVal)
}
func Latency(startTime, endTime time.Time) time.Duration {
return endTime.Sub(startTime)
}
